Selecting Web Hosting Plans: Shared, VPS, and Dedicated

When creating a website, one of the most crucial steps is selecting the right web hosting plan. There are three main types of web hosting to consider: shared, VPS, and dedicated. Grouped hosting is the most inexpensive option, where multiple websites share the same server resources. This can be a good choice for beginner websites with low traffic. VPS (Virtual Private Server) hosting offers more power than shared hosting, providing a virtualized environment dedicated to your website. This is a good option for expanding websites that require more efficiency. Dedicated hosting provides the most robust resources, with an entire server assigned to your website. This is the best choice for high-traffic websites or those requiring highest performance and safety.

Secure Your Site: Essential Security Features in Web Hosting

In today's digital landscape, digital security is paramount. A robust website requires implementing essential security features to protect your data from malicious attacks and unauthorized access. When choosing a web hosting provider, it's crucial to evaluate their security measures to ensure the safety of your digital footprint.

  • Firewalls act as a initial barrier against unauthorized access, filtering malicious traffic from reaching your host
  • Secure Connections protect sensitive transactions transmitted between your website and visitors, building user trust and confidence.
  • Security Copies are essential for retrieving your data in the event of a security breach
  • Two-Factor Authentication add an extra layer of defense by requiring two forms of verification to access your account
